Leider ist das Verzeichnis /etc in /var/lib/stunnel4 nicht vorhanden.
Ein mounten vom Verzeichnis etc in die chroot bringt keinen Erfolg.
Die Datei resolv.conf wird vom networkmanager immer neu geschrieben und befindet sich in /run/resolvconf/
In etc ist nur eine Verknüpfung.
Ein mounten der Originaldatei nach chroot bringt auch nichts.
Xante
CAO Mietdatenbank stunnel mit wine unter Linux
Re: CAO Mietdatenbank stunnel mit wine unter Linux
Wieso Mounten von etc ??
sudo mkdir /var/run/stunnel4/etc ##Verzeichnis etc anlegen
sudo cp /run/resolvconf/resolv.conf /var/run/stunnel4/etc/
sudo mkdir /var/run/stunnel4/etc ##Verzeichnis etc anlegen
sudo cp /run/resolvconf/resolv.conf /var/run/stunnel4/etc/
Grüsse Detlef
______________________________________________________
CAO 1.5.0.41K
OsCommerce 2.3.1 aber nur als Katalog
10.1.37-MariaDB
Server Ubuntu Linux 16.04
Clienten 2 Ubuntu 16.04 Desktop mit Wine 4.0
______________________________________________________
CAO 1.5.0.41K
OsCommerce 2.3.1 aber nur als Katalog
10.1.37-MariaDB
Server Ubuntu Linux 16.04
Clienten 2 Ubuntu 16.04 Desktop mit Wine 4.0
Re: CAO Mietdatenbank stunnel mit wine unter Linux
Vielleicht solltest Du auch noch die static IP von der Domain cao.dbtsedv.de in die /etc/hosts eintragen
87.118.87.30 cao.dbtsedv.de
Zwischen IP und Adresse einmal TAB drücken !
87.118.87.30 cao.dbtsedv.de
Zwischen IP und Adresse einmal TAB drücken !
Grüsse Detlef
______________________________________________________
CAO 1.5.0.41K
OsCommerce 2.3.1 aber nur als Katalog
10.1.37-MariaDB
Server Ubuntu Linux 16.04
Clienten 2 Ubuntu 16.04 Desktop mit Wine 4.0
______________________________________________________
CAO 1.5.0.41K
OsCommerce 2.3.1 aber nur als Katalog
10.1.37-MariaDB
Server Ubuntu Linux 16.04
Clienten 2 Ubuntu 16.04 Desktop mit Wine 4.0
Re: CAO Mietdatenbank stunnel mit wine unter Linux
Weil die resolv.conf dynamisch vom networkmanager überschrieben wird.Detlef.G hat geschrieben: sudo mkdir /var/run/stunnel4/etc ##Verzeichnis etc anlegen
sudo cp /run/resolvconf/resolv.conf /var/run/stunnel4/etc/
ich habe aber auch kopieren getestet ohne Erfolg.
Ich hab es in die /var/lib/stunnel4/etc kopiert. Aber auch in /var/run/ect geht es nicht.
Xante
Re: CAO Mietdatenbank stunnel mit wine unter Linux
Dann kann ich ja auch die stunnel.conf mit der IP lassen. Damit geht es ja bis Toren mal die IP ändert.Detlef.G hat geschrieben:Vielleicht solltest Du auch noch die static IP von der Domain cao.dbtsedv.de in die /etc/hosts eintragen
87.118.87.30 cao.dbtsedv.de
Xante (Dem es langsam ganz schön kompliziert vorkommt)
Re: CAO Mietdatenbank stunnel mit wine unter Linux
Dann sollten wir es erst einmal so belassen !!
Grüsse Detlef
______________________________________________________
CAO 1.5.0.41K
OsCommerce 2.3.1 aber nur als Katalog
10.1.37-MariaDB
Server Ubuntu Linux 16.04
Clienten 2 Ubuntu 16.04 Desktop mit Wine 4.0
______________________________________________________
CAO 1.5.0.41K
OsCommerce 2.3.1 aber nur als Katalog
10.1.37-MariaDB
Server Ubuntu Linux 16.04
Clienten 2 Ubuntu 16.04 Desktop mit Wine 4.0
Re: CAO Mietdatenbank stunnel mit wine unter Linux
Denke ich auch CAO wird ja hoffentlich nicht oft die IP seiner Mietdatenbank ändern!
Nochmals Danke und hier nochmal die Anleitung aktualisiert, mit welcher stunnel4 für CAO Mietdatenbank funktioniert.
Gruß Xante
Nochmals Danke und hier nochmal die Anleitung aktualisiert, mit welcher stunnel4 für CAO Mietdatenbank funktioniert.
Code: Alles auswählen
Stunnel4 unter Ubuntu, Mint für CAO Mietdatenbank installieren.
Folgende Konsolenbefehle:
1. sudo apt-get install libwrap0 libwrap0-dev
2. sudo apt-get install libssl-dev
3. sudo apt-get install stunnel4
4. sudo nano /etc/stunnel/stunnel.conf
5. Folgende Zeilen hinein kopieren.
cert = /etc/stunnel/tsedv.pem
CAfile = /etc/stunnel/tsedv.pem
chroot = /var/lib/stunnel4
setuid = stunnel4
setgid = stunnel4
pid = /stunnel.pid
debug = 7
output = /stunnel.log
client = yes
socket = l:TCP_NODELAY=1
socket = r:TCP_NODELAY=1
[CAO-DB-MySQL]
accept = 127.0.0.1:xxxx
connect = 87.118.87.30:xxxx
; Die xxxx entsprechend ersetzen.
; connect = cao.dbtsedv.de:xxxx # hat bei mir nicht funktioniert
sslVersion = all
6. Mit STRG+O speichern und mit STRG+X beenden.
7. sudo sed -i -e 's/^ENABLED=0/ENABLED=1/' /etc/default/stunnel4
8. sudo service stunnel4 start